Chanel J. Holmes
Associate
Chanel Holmes focuses her practice on public finance, real estate development, and local government law, serving as general counsel and bond counsel to a range of districts, including municipal utility districts, water control and improvement districts, and other special districts. She also represents landowners and real estate developers on the formation of special districts and provides counsel on matters related to property development within those districts. Prior to joining Schwartz, Page & Harding, LLP, Chanel was an associate in the Capital Markets group at White & Case LLP. During her time there, Chanel’s practice focused on cross-border debt and equity financings, with an emphasis on Rule 144A and Regulation S offerings.
Education:
2023 – J.D., University of Virginia School of Law
2019 – B.S., Political Science, Kennesaw State University
